Calculate vs. Compute: Know the Difference

Calculate generally refers to the process of finding a number or amount by using mathematics, while compute often implies processing or calculating complex data, especially by computers.
Calculate vs. Compute

Key Differences

Calculate often connotes a manual or mental process of finding a mathematical result, focusing on arithmetic operations like addition, subtraction, multiplication, and division. It implies the use of systematic mathematical methods. Compute, on the other hand, suggests the use of computers or electronic machines to process or calculate data, often involving complex algorithms and large datasets. It is more frequently associated with data processing and analysis.

In usage, calculate is typically applied in everyday contexts, such as calculating expenses, distances, or simple mathematical problems. This term is more common in general mathematics and in situations requiring basic arithmetic skills. Compute, however, is more technical and is often used in scientific, technological, and computer-related fields. It implies a higher degree of complexity and the use of sophisticated methods and tools.

When it comes to precision, calculate might not always imply extreme accuracy, as it can also include estimations or approximate calculations. It is more aligned with general calculations where approximate answers are acceptable. Conversely, compute suggests a higher level of precision, often dealing with exact values and complex operations that require accurate results, as seen in fields like computer science, engineering, and advanced mathematics.

The historical context of these terms also differs. Calculate has older origins, with its use rooted in traditional mathematical calculations, often done by hand or with simple tools like abacuses or slide rules. Compute, however, gained prominence with the advent of computers and digital technology, reflecting the evolution of calculation methods from manual to automated processes.

In education, calculate is a term commonly introduced early, as it relates to basic arithmetic taught in schools. This term is fundamental in learning the basics of mathematics. Compute, however, is more likely to be encountered in higher education, especially in courses related to computer science, data analysis, and advanced mathematics, where the focus is on complex calculations and data processing techniques.
